Output 6829012308e83dc5bdb97fc13614d8cc94f542ecfd8ddca2db72a16a4b4ee110:3

value
43095343
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d9049a4bbbe4f458a94c9cee2595c875faa1a43a8b8e7a4a59753b26d279a447
address
bc1pmyzf5jamun69322vnnhzt9wgwha2rfp63w885jjew5ajd5ne53rs062v2v
transaction
6829012308e83dc5bdb97fc13614d8cc94f542ecfd8ddca2db72a16a4b4ee110
spent
true